Silchar 166 for 5 in 1st innings
Sports reporter
 GUWAHATI, May 2 – NF Railway Sports Association made 349 losing all their wickets in 101.3 overs in their first innings of the 4-day Nuruddin Trophy Senior Inter District Cricket Championship against Silchar at the Nehru Stadium here today. In reply, Silchar were 166 for 5 in 50 overs in their first innings trailing by 183 runs.

Resuming day two on the score of 277 for 7, NF Railway’s Tarjinder Singh, who remained 30 not out yesterday, scored a useful 70. Overnight batsman Mrigen Talukdar could not last long and was out for 29. Arup Das also came to help of NF Railway with his 21 runs. For Railway, Pritam Das, Kaushik Giri, Prakash Bhagat and Raju Das took 2 wickets each.

Silchar in their first innings are in a bit of trouble losing half of their side with the score reading 166 in 50 overs. Rajdeep Das (44) and Samik Das were at the crease at the end of days play. Raju Das was the other notable contributor for Silchar with his 44. For NF Railway, Shekarjyoti Barman took 2 for 54 and Surupam Purkayastha’s figures read 2 for 47. Arup Das took 1 wicket giving away 13 runs.
